返回首页

域名跳转代码 php

240 2024-09-28 11:15 admin

一、域名跳转代码 php

使用PHP编写域名跳转代码

域名跳转是一种常见的网站重定向技术,通过将一个域名的请求重定向到另一个域名,实现在访问旧网址时自动跳转到新网址。在PHP中实现域名跳转非常简单,只需要几行代码就能完成。

Step 1:创建新的PHP文件

首先,你需要创建一个新的PHP文件。使用你喜欢的编辑器,创建一个名为redirect.php的文件并打开它。

Step 2:编写PHP代码

redirect.php文件中,输入以下PHP代码:

二、域名跳转php代码

php

三、域名跳转 代码

域名跳转代码的最佳实践

在进行网站优化过程中,经常会涉及到域名跳转的问题。域名跳转是指用户在浏览器地址栏中输入一个域名后,会自动重定向到另一个域名。这是一个重要的技术手段,既可以用于实现旧域名到新域名的跳转,也可以用于实现不同页面之间的跳转。在实践中,我们需要选择合适的域名跳转代码来保证用户体验和搜索引擎友好性。

301重定向与302重定向

在域名跳转中,最常用的两种重定向方式是301重定向和302重定向。这两种重定向方式在搜索引擎优化中有着不同的作用。

  • 301重定向:表示永久重定向,告诉搜索引擎新的域名已经取代了旧域名,所有权重和排名都会传递给新的域名。因此,当我们希望永久更换域名时,应该使用301重定向。
  • 302重定向:表示临时重定向,告诉搜索引擎新的域名只是暂时替代了旧域名,原域名的权重和排名不会传递给新的域名。因此,当我们只是想临时跳转用户或测试新的域名时,应该使用302重定向。

如何正确设置域名跳转代码

当我们确定使用301重定向或302重定向后,就需要设置合适的域名跳转代码。下面是一些最佳实践:

使用301重定向的域名跳转代码示例:

<?php header("HTTP/1.1 301 Moved Permanently"); header("Location: strong> exit(); ?>

以上是一个使用PHP实现的301重定向代码示例。在这段代码中,我们通过header函数向浏览器发送301状态码,告诉浏览器和搜索引擎这是一个永久重定向,并指向新的域名。

使用302重定向的域名跳转代码示例:


<?php
header("Location: strong>
exit();
?>

这是一个使用PHP实现的302重定向代码示例。与301重定向不同的是,我们这里发送的是302状态码,表示临时重定向。

其他语言的域名跳转代码示例

除了PHP,其他语言如JavaScript和Python也可以实现域名跳转。以下是一个使用JavaScript实现的域名跳转代码示例:


setTimeout(function() {
  window.location = "strong>
}, 1000);

这段代码会在页面加载后延迟1秒钟跳转到新的域名。

总结

在进行网站域名跳转时,我们需要根据实际情况选择合适的重定向方式,并设置正确的跳转代码。301重定向适用于永久更换域名,而302重定向适用于临时跳转。通过使用合适的域名跳转代码,我们可以确保用户在访问网站时得到良好的体验,并保持搜索引擎友好性。

四、php跳转域名

PHP跳转域名的最佳实践

在网站运营中,进行域名跳转是一项常见的操作,特别是当网站需要更换域名或者进行重定向时。作为网站开发人员和SEO优化人员,我们需要掌握PHP跳转域名的最佳实践,以保证网站的稳定性和用户体验,同时不影响搜索引擎排名。

为什么需要进行域名跳转?

当网站更换域名时,为了确保现有用户和搜索引擎能够顺利访问到新的域名,需要进行域名跳转操作。域名跳转可以帮助网站保持流量,避免出现404错误页面,同时维护网站的整体权重和排名。

使用PHP进行域名跳转的步骤:

  1. 确定跳转类型:301永久跳转或者302临时跳转。一般情况下,推荐使用301永久跳转,以帮助搜索引擎更快地索引新域名。
  2. 创建跳转代码:在网站根目录下创建一个index.php文件,并添加以下代码: <?phpheader("HTTP/1.1 301 Moved Permanently");header("Location: >
  3. 替换新域名:将代码中的http://newdomain.com替换为实际的新域名。
  4. 测试跳转:保存文件后,访问旧域名,确认是否能够顺利跳转到新域名。

注意事项:

  • 确保新域名已经正常解析,能够访问。否则跳转会失败。
  • 避免出现死循环跳转,即跳转目标和跳转源相同,会导致页面无法正常访问。
  • 及时更新网站中的外部链接和内部链接,确保所有链接指向新域名,避免用户访问到旧域名页面。

PHP跳转域名的优势:

与其他跳转方式相比,如JavaScript跳转或者meta标签跳转,PHP跳转具有更好的稳定性和可靠性。同时,PHP跳转可以帮助网站保持搜索引擎的权重和排名,更利于网站的长期发展。

在SEO优化中的应用:

PHP跳转域名不仅能够帮助网站维护流量和排名,还可以避免搜索引擎对网站的惩罚。搜索引擎通常会优先索引301永久跳转,认可网站的稳定性和可靠性,从而提升网站在搜索结果中的排名。

结语

以上是关于如何使用PHP进行域名跳转的最佳实践,希望对网站开发人员和SEO优化人员有所帮助。在进行域名跳转时,务必注意操作步骤,并及时测试跳转效果,确保网站能够顺利切换到新域名,保持用户体验和搜索引擎排名的稳定性。

五、php 跳转域名

作为一名资深网络管理员,熟知SEO的重要性。SEO是指搜索引擎优化(Search Engine Optimization),是提高网站在搜索引擎自然结果中排名的技术策略。在进行SEO优化时,关键词的选择十分关键。本篇博文将重点讨论关于PHP跳转域名的相关内容。

什么是PHP跳转域名?

在网站开发中,PHP跳转域名是指通过PHP代码实现页面跳转并改变域名的过程。当访问者在浏览器中输入旧域名访问网站时,PHP跳转可以将其重定向到新域名。这种技术通常用于网站改版、域名更换等情况。

为什么需要PHP跳转域名?

1. 域名更换:当网站原有域名不再使用,需要将访问者引导至新域名,可以通过PHP跳转实现。

2. 优化用户体验:通过跳转到新域名,确保用户访问到最新内容,提升用户体验。

3. 维护搜索引擎权重:避免因域名更换而影响搜索引擎对网站的权重评估。

如何使用PHP跳转域名?

在PHP中,可以使用header函数实现跳转功能。以下是一个简单的PHP跳转域名代码示例:

PHP跳转域名的SEO影响

在进行PHP跳转域名时,需要注意以下几点以优化SEO效果:

1. 301重定向:应该使用301永久重定向,而不是302临时重定向。301重定向可以帮助搜索引擎传递权重。

2. 更新Sitemap:确保将新域名添加至网站的sitemap.xml文件中,以便搜索引擎及时发现并索引新地址。

3. 更新外部链接:及时更新外部链接指向新域名,防止出现404错误。

结语

通过本文的介绍,相信您对PHP跳转域名有了更深入的了解。在进行网站域名更换时,合理使用PHP跳转可以帮助网站顺利过渡,并最大程度地保持SEO价值。记得在实施跳转前备份数据,确保网站稳定性。希望这些信息对您有所帮助,谢谢阅读!

六、php 域名跳转

在网站开发和管理过程中,经常会遇到需要对域名进行跳转的情况。域名跳转是指访问一个域名时,自动重定向到另一个域名的操作。这在很多情况下都是必须的,比如网站更换域名、域名变更拼写等。在本文中,我们将介绍如何使用 PHP 来实现域名跳转。

PHP 实现域名跳转的基本原理

要实现域名跳转,我们可以通过 PHPheader() 函数来进行操作。该函数可以向浏览器发送原始的 HTTP 头信息,包括重定向的操作。通过在 PHP 文件中使用 header('Location: 新域名'); 来实现域名的重定向。

具体实现步骤

  1. 首先,创建一个新的 PHP 文件,用于处理域名跳转的逻辑。
  2. 在 PHP 文件中,使用 header('Location: 新域名'); 来设置需要跳转的目标域名。
  3. 确保在设置重定向之前没有输出任何内容,因为 header() 函数必须在输出任何内容之前调用。
  4. 保存并上传该 PHP 文件到服务器。
  5. 访问原始域名,验证是否已成功跳转至新域名。

示例代码

以下是一个简单的示例代码,用于实现域名跳转:

<?php header('Location: 新域名'); exit; ?>

注意事项

在进行域名跳转时,需要注意以下几点:

  • 确保目标域名是有效的,可以正常访问。
  • 尽量使用绝对路径来设置目标域名,避免出现错误。
  • 避免在跳转逻辑中进行过多的操作,保持代码简洁有效。

结语

通过本文的介绍,相信您已经了解了如何使用 PHP 来实现域名跳转的基本原理以及具体步骤。在网站开发中,掌握这一技能将对处理域名变更等情况非常有帮助。希望本文能为您带来帮助,谢谢阅读!

七、php域名跳转

php

八、php来路跳转代码

在网页开发中,经常需要处理来路跳转以及各种代码编写工作。特别是对于 PHP 来路跳转代码的使用,是一个重要且常见的技术。PHP 作为一种服务器端脚本语言,可以用来处理网站数据和生成动态页面,因此掌握好 PHP 来路跳转代码是非常重要的。

什么是 PHP 来路跳转代码?

PHP 来路跳转代码指的是通过 PHP 脚本来进行网页跳转,并记录跳转前的来源页面信息。这在网站统计、防止恶意请求、用户跟踪等方面有着重要的作用。通过 PHP 来路跳转代码,可以获取用户从哪个页面跳转而来,从而进行相应的处理。

如何编写 PHP 来路跳转代码?

下面是一个基本的 PHP 来路跳转代码示例:

<?php // 获取来路页面 $referer = isset($_SERVER['HTTP_REFERER']) ? $_SERVER['HTTP_REFERER'] : 'Direct Link'; // 记录来路信息 $logfile = 'referer_logs.txt'; // 写入日志 $logdata = date('Y-m-d H:i:s') . ' - ' . $referer . "\n"; file_put_contents($logfile, $logdata, FILE_APPEND | LOCK_EX); // 跳转到目标页面 header('Location: target_page.php'); ?>

上面的代码首先获取了来路页面信息,并将其记录到指定的日志文件中。然后通过 header('Location: target_page.php'); 实现页面跳转至目标页面。在实际应用中,可以根据具体需求进行修改和扩展。

PHP 来路跳转代码的应用场景

PHP 来路跳转代码广泛应用于网站统计、数据分析、用户行为跟踪等方面。通过记录用户的访问来源,可以分析用户偏好、推荐相关内容、优化营销策略等。同时,也可以通过来路跳转代码防止恶意请求、盗链等不良行为。

总结

掌握 PHP 来路跳转代码是网页开发中的基本技能之一。通过了解和使用 PHP 来路跳转代码,可以更好地处理网站跳转、数据统计等任务,提升用户体验和网站安全性。希望本文对大家有所帮助,欢迎持续关注我的博客,获取更多关于 PHP 开发和网站建设的知识。

九、php 302跳转代码

PHP 302跳转代码示例

302跳转是指网页临时重定向,通知客户端进行跳转,而不会改变请求的方式。在PHP中,我们可以通过一些代码实现302跳转。下面是一个简单的PHP代码示例,演示如何使用302状态码进行页面重定向:

在上面的示例中,header() 函数用来发送原始的 HTTP 标头,这里我们发送状态码为302的响应头,并设置Location标头告诉浏览器重定向到指定的URL。最后通过 exit() 函数终止脚本的执行。

302跳转的作用

302跳转在网站开发中具有重要的作用,可以用来实现如下功能:

  • 临时跳转:302跳转是一种临时性的跳转,可以在不改变原有链接的情况下,暂时指向新的页面。
  • SEO优化:302重定向不会改变搜索引擎对原网页的评价,有利于保持原有网页的排名。
  • 网站维护:在网站维护期间,可以使用302跳转暂时指向维护页面,提高用户体验。

302跳转的使用注意事项

虽然302跳转在网站开发中有很多用处,但是在使用时也要注意一些问题:

  • 选择合适的状态码:确保使用302状态码只在需要临时重定向的情况下使用,如果是永久重定向应该使用301状态码。
  • 避免无限跳转:在302重定向时,应该确保不会形成无限跳转的情况,即跳转之间要有明确的逻辑。
  • 更新旧链接:在进行302跳转后,及时更新原有链接,避免用户访问到已经不存在的页面。

结语

通过上面的例子和介绍,我们了解了302跳转在PHP中的实现方法以及应用场景。合理地使用302跳转可以提高网站的用户体验和SEO效果,同时也需要注意使用注意事项,确保跳转能够达到预期的效果。

十、php直播跳转代码

在当今数字化时代,直播已经成为一种受欢迎的在线活动形式,越来越多的人选择通过直播平台分享自己的生活、技能或者观点。而对于许多网站管理员和开发人员来说,将直播功能集成到他们的网站中也变得越来越常见。

PHP直播跳转代码:

在整合直播功能时,一个常见的需求是在用户访问网站上的直播页面时,能够直接跳转到直播平台或者直播间的链接。使用PHP直播跳转代码可以实现这一功能,为用户提供更加便捷的直播体验。

下面是一个简单的示例,展示了如何使用PHP代码将用户重定向到直播平台的链接:

<?php // 目标直播间链接 $liveLink = "e.com/live-room"; // 重定向用户到直播间 header("Location: $liveLink"); exit; ?>

在这段代码中,我们首先定义了目标直播间的链接,并使用header函数将用户重定向到这个链接。用户访问网站上的直播页面时,将会自动跳转到所设定的直播间链接,实现了直接跳转的效果。

除了简单的重定向功能,你还可以根据自己的需求对PHP直播跳转代码进行定制化,比如添加条件判断、跳转延迟或者跳转日志记录等功能。

定制化PHP直播跳转代码:

以下是一个带有条件判断和跳转延迟功能的定制化PHP直播跳转代码示例:

<?php // 检查用户是否登录 $isLoggedIn = check_user_login_status(); // 自定义函数,检查用户登录状态 if ($isLoggedIn) { // 用户已登录,延迟3秒后跳转 sleep(3); $liveLink = "e.com/live-room"; header("Location: $liveLink"); exit; } else { // 用户未登录,跳转至登录页面 header("Location: e.com/login"); exit; } ?>

在上面这段代码中,我们首先定义了一个检查用户登录状态的自定义函数,并根据用户是否登录进行不同的跳转处理。如果用户已登录,将会延迟3秒后跳转到直播间链接;如果用户未登录,则会直接跳转至登录页面。

通过定制化PHP直播跳转代码,我们可以根据实际需求添加更多功能,提升用户体验和网站功能。

结语:

在本文中,我们介绍了PHP直播跳转代码的基本用法以及定制化功能,希望能帮助到正在开发网站或者整合直播功能的开发人员。通过使用PHP代码,我们可以实现用户访问网站直播页面时的方便跳转,提升用户体验。

如果你想进一步了解如何使用PHP来实现更多定制化功能,可以查阅相关文档或者教程,深入学习和应用。

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片

网站地图 (共30个专题232850篇文章)

返回首页